Calculating Child Support Can Be Complicated
When coming to a child support agreement, there are several factors that the courts consider. Careful preparation is key to feeling confident going into court, especially because there are many situations in which calculation of child support is not straightforward, such as with self-employed individuals and/or when a child has special needs to consider. We have extensive experience helping clients come to child support agreements, and can help you calculate your payments according to Arizona state law.
When preparing for a child support hearing, you will need to collect:
- Income records, including pay stubs and income tax reports
- Credit card statements and other debt-related documentation
- Bank statements
- Pertinent medical records
- Documentation of a child’s special needs that require extra financial expenditure
- Other pertinent financial records
